Why fix instead of replace

A lot of TV problems come down to one failed board that costs a fraction of a new television. A recent 85-inch that wouldn't turn on needed a part I sourced for around $40, versus roughly $800 to replace the set. Most shops won't even look at a screen that big because of the handling, so people assume it's trash. Often it isn't.

I come to you, diagnose it for free, and give you a straight answer: worth fixing, or better to replace. No pressure either way.

What I fix on TVs

One honest note: a physically cracked or shattered panel usually isn't worth repairing, the panel itself costs nearly as much as a new TV. I'll tell you that up front so you don't waste money. Board-level and backlight repairs are where the real savings are.

Common questions

My TV has sound but the screen is black. Is that fixable?

Usually yes, and it's one of the most common repairs. It's often the backlights or a board, not the whole panel. I'll diagnose it free and tell you exactly what it needs.

My TV is 75 or 85 inches. Will you work on it?

Yes. Big screens are exactly what most shops turn away because they're a pain to move. I come to you and work on it right where it sits, so there's no risky transport.
